NIOX Group plc is a medical technology company focused on improving the lives of millions of people suffering from respiratory health issues globally. NIOX develops and markets innovative, non-invasive diagnostic products for chronic airway diseases, primarily asthma and COPD. Its lead product, NIOX VERO®, enables the accurate measurement of fractional exhaled nitric oxide (FeNO), an established biomarker for airway inflammation, supporting better diagnosis, monitoring and management of asthma and COPD in clinical and research settings.

Headquartered in the UK and listed on the London Stock Exchange (ticker: NIOX), the company operates internationally, serving healthcare professionals in over 50 countries.
